Captain/Check Airman Gender Ratio
Among captain/check airmen, 5.9% of them are women compared to 89.1% which are men.
- Male, 89.1%
- Female, 5.9%
- Unknown, 5.0%
Captain/Check Airman Ethnic Breakdown
The most common ethnicity among captain/check airmen is White, which makes up 85.3% of all captain/check airmen. Comparatively, there are 7.5% of the Hispanic or Latino ethnicity and 2.9% of the Unknown ethnicity.
- White, 85.3%
- Hispanic or Latino, 7.5%
- Unknown, 2.9%
- Black or African American, 2.2%
- Asian, 2.0%
- American Indian and Alaska Native, 0.1%

Comparing The Gender Ratio of Captain/Check Airmans with Other Job Titles
We compared this job title with other job titles to see how gender percentages varied. As you can see, fighter pilot and airline captain have the biggest difference in gender.
Airline Flight Attendant | 16% | 78% |
Flight Attendant | 22% | 75% |
International Flight Attendant | 22% | 73% |
Captain/Check Airman | 89% | 6% |
Ground Operations Superintendent | 94% | 3% |
Airline Captain | 95% | 4% |
Fighter Pilot | 96% | 1% |
